Invensys Operations Management Selects PAS Integrity(TM) Software for
Worldwide Project Delivery




HOUSTON, July 14 /PRNewswire/ -- Invensys Operations Management, a global
provider of technology systems, software solutions and consulting services to
the process and manufacturing industries, and PAS have reached a definitive
agreement to use PAS' Integrity Automation Genome Mapping(TM) software to
facilitate automation system deliveries worldwide. 

Integrity(TM) software improves engineering productivity through verification
and creation of system documentation, tracking configuration changes to
increase quality and reduce troubleshooting time and providing efficiency
improvements to the process manufacturing industry. Invensys Operations
Management selected the Integrity solution because it enables improvements in
the delivery of automation system projects from initial build to factory- and
site-acceptance testing. The software will be utilized by project teams within
Invensys Operations Management's delivery organization, enabling collaboration
among multiple Invensys Operations Management teams. 

An extensive nine-month pilot was conducted by Invensys Operations Management
to prove best-in-class benefits before integrating the software into its
project delivery organization. The company will begin to deploy the new
solution immediately, and upon the completion of each project, will provide
its customers the opportunity to use the software as their final, as-built
system documentation.

About PAS 
PAS (www.pas.com) improves the automation and operational effectiveness of oil
and gas, petroleum refining, chemicals, pulp and paper, metals and mining, and
power customers worldwide. We provide software and services that ensure safe
running operations, maximize situational awareness, and reduce plant
vulnerabilities. Our comprehensive portfolio includes solutions for Alarm
Management, Automation Genome Mapping, Control Loop Performance Optimization,
and High-Performance Human-Machine Interfaces. PAS solutions are installed in
over 1000 process industry plants worldwide. 

About Invensys Operations Management 
Invensys Operations Management, a division of Invensys, is a leading provider
of automation and information technology, systems, software solutions,
services and consulting to the global manufacturing and infrastructure
industries. Headquartered in Plano, Texas, its solutions are used by more than
40,000 clients around the world in more than 200,000 plants and facilities and
include control and measurement instrumentation, critical safety and
distributed control systems, a wide range of real-time operations management
software and professional services that help its clients design, operate and
manage the safety, efficiency, productivity, sustainability and profitability
of their assets. 

Invensys clients are some of the world's most important industrial
organizations -- large oil refineries; chemical, gas, LNG, power,
pharmaceutical and mineral processors; food and beverage companies; metals and
mining companies; water and wastewater facilities; and pulp and paper mills --
and its solutions deliver significant cost benefits associated with the
secure, efficient operation of industrial plants and facilities. 

Invensys Operations Management's offerings are delivered under several
prominent industry brands, including Action Instruments, ArchestrA, Avantis,
Barber-Colman, Chessell, Continental, Eurotherm, Foxboro, IMServ, InFusion,
SimSci-Esscor, Triconex and Wonderware. The company's approximately 9,000
employees and its global partner ecosystem integrate these products and
services to help clients collaborate across systems and enterprises in real
time, extracting critical data to make faster, better decisions and
synchronize their operations from the plant floor to the executive offices,
aligning production goals with business objectives. To learn more about
Invensys Operations Management, visit www.invensys.com. 

Invensys plc (www.invensys.com) is headquartered in London and is listed on
the London Stock Exchange (ISYS.L), with approximately 25,000 employees
working in 60 countries.
